**14:22 — Pagination fault isolated**

Cursor tokens on the Ledgerline public API were encoding page offsets, not stable keys; inserts between requests shifted results and dropped records. Fix swaps to keyset pagination on the created-at/id pair. Reviewer: verify the cursor codec rejects legacy tokens with a 400, not a silent fallback. Rollout validated on the canary pool; the confirming trace token sits on the line below.

build token for tawif-bahip: htk31_68bba16e1afabfef4ecc69408c06f16

# Service Accounts: String Extraction

The `extract-i18n` script pulls translatable strings from all Bramblewick repos and pushes them to the Glossa service. It runs under the `i18n-extractor` service account. Do not run it under your personal account; Glossa rate-limits individual users aggressively. The account has write access to the staging catalog only. Set the token in your shell before invoking the script. The current staging token is below.

API key for kahap-kafog: zpat15_6qzxZ7YR8aDwjmp

## Onboarding: Pickwise Optimizer

Welcome aboard! Pickwise generates pick-lists for the Cobbleford warehouse every 20 minutes. If routes look weird, check the aisle-weight cache first — it drifts. On-call access to the tuning console is gated; it re-locks nightly. To get in during an incident, use the recovery passphrase below.

strongbox words: druath-quenael

The Siftwell alert deduplicator sits between our monitoring stack and the paging service, collapsing duplicate alerts within a configurable window. From a security standpoint, note that it caches alert payloads in memory for up to ten minutes and logs fingerprint hashes, never raw payloads. Access is restricted to the on-call group. The full threat model is documented on the review page.

operations page: https://jira.zemvarsys.internal/projects/display/browse/display/f911

**Runbook: Draining the Pellbright transcode farm**

Quick refresher for the sync: when a worker on the Maribel pool starts failing HEVC jobs, don't just kill it — drain it first so in-flight segments finish. Use the farm console's drain toggle, wait for the queue depth to hit zero, then recycle. If jobs still stall, grab the worker's trace before rebooting. The last known-good rollout corresponds to this identifier.

session token of kagag-fawip = htk14_dc69ca7e5a7997